@mille: about the stairs of the dwarven-temple-5, etc

Stairs that are used get worn on the upperside of the steps not the side, so that the rubbing down sould be on top, not the fron tof the steps. The steps should get higher not shorter. (It's hard to explain, english is not my native tounge)
